BUY NOWHot Stone Massage is a combination of therapeutic massage with the additional application of warmed stones. Warm your body, ease your muscles, and sooth your soul with this focused massage treatment.
BOOK NOWExperience the healing power of Shiatsu massage—now available at our spa. This traditional Japanese therapy uses gentle pressure on specific points of the body to help relieve tension, reduce stress, and improve energy flow. It’s a natural way to restore balance, ease muscle stiffness, and promote overall well-being. Try it today and feel the difference.

We are conveniently located off the intersection of Wellington Street at Peel Street; diagonally across from the Alt Hotel Montreal, and immediately next to Subway Restaurant on Wellington. We are located in the storefront shops of Le Griffix residential apartment and condos building, along with Subway, Pizzaria Moretti, and Soie Dental Clinic. This is a great location for your next Swedish or therapeutic massage in Montreal. Griffintown is a lively, trendy, and up-and-coming neighbourhood, and we are so very proud to be part of it. As many other city-centre businesses, parking can sometimes be highly in demand. If you are travelling to Griffintown, come well ahead of time to secure available street parking. André is a ND practitioner, kinesiologist and massage therapist.
ND practitioner
André is a member of the Association des Naturopathes Agréés du Québec (ANAQ). Having general expertise in promoting optimal health through the use of natural and biological means, André has particular expertise in the digestive and nervous systems. In particular, he uses hydrotherapy for stress management. He also uses cold laser auriculotherapy as a health technique, in particular for pain management, stress management and addiction withdrawal.
He obtained his diploma of Doctorate in Naturopathic Sciences from the Quebec program in collaboration with Canadian College of Naturopathic Medicine in Ontario. He also holds a bachelor's degree in nursing from the University of Montreal and a parallel naturopathic diploma from the Canadian College of Naturopathy in Montreal.
Registered Massage Therapist
André is a member of the Association des Massothérapeutes du Québec (AMQ). His massage techniques include: Deep Tissue Massage, Fascia Therapy, Suction Cup Massage, Hot Stone Massage, Cranosacrial Massage, Passive Mobilization, Temporo Mandibular Joint Massages, Pre and Post natal Massage, Trigger Points, Reflexology, Visceral Massage, Tui-na massage, Chinese massage, Lympthatic Drainage and Post-Surgery Drainage.
André holds a master's degree in sports sciences with a specialization in kinesiology and sports and exercise therapy. He graduated from the Massage Therapy program at Kiné-concept \ Collège Ellis.

Ekaterina takes a perfectionist approach to her massages. Swedish massage techniques focus primarily on muscles, while promoting blood circulation to the heart. They were developed by the Swedish Pehr Heinrick Ling (1776-1839) with the aim of optimizing athletic performance. Swedish massage also promotes lymphatic circulation, relaxes and tones muscles.

Kim Élaine is an Osteopath D.O. and a Massage Therapist
Osteopathy
Kim Élaine is a graduate from l’Académie d’Ostéopathie de Montréal (where she did her thesis) after taking the prerequisite courses at the Collège d'Études Ostéopathiques de MontréalAcadémie d’Ostéopathie de Montréal.
Kim Élaine practices biodynamic osteopathy. Biodynamic listening focuses on the movements of tissues, fluids and bones, as well as on the relationship between the human body and its physical, biological and vibratory environment. Following the same osteopathic principle of resting on a central silence (fulcrum) that promotes life, biodynamic osteopathy restores the body's healthy relationships within itself and with its surroundings.
Osteopathy helps relieve many problems related to stress, anxiety, excesses inflicted by sport, muscular and articular disorders, compensatory posture, digestive problems, rapid transformations during pregnancy or post-partum recovery, sleep disorders, menstrual discomforts and more.

Lara completed her training in Shiatsu massage at the Setsuko School in Montreal in 2023. She also completed training in structural myofascial therapy - foundations Level 1 at IKRA Académie de Massothérapie in March 2024.
Lara practices Shiatsu massage on floor on a futon (where client keep on clothes) or on a massage table, like other massages. Shiatsu massage is used for therapeutic and preventive care, as well as for relaxation and well-being. Shiatsu aims to exert soft and strong pressure on the meridians. Shiatsu also focuses on stretching muscles to relieve tension in specific areas of the body.

Oanh-Ana is a massage and massopuncture therapist. She is a member of Le Regroupement des Massothérapeutes du Québec. She trained at Ecole Professionelle en Massotherapie Europeenne Dr Lutfa in 2012.
Massopuncture is a massage therapy technique that derives from traditional Chinese medicine, consisting of stimulating acupuncture points by pressure from the fingers in order to help reduce stress and fatigue.
Generally, if you have muscle tension, Oanh-Anah will use the "dry" (oil-free) deep tissue massage technique to relieve that tension, after massaging with oil at first.
